The Heatwave-Ozone Connection
When temperatures soar, as they did across western Europe in June, a unique phenomenon occurs. Sunlight reacts with various pollutants, leading to the formation of ozone near the ground. While the ozone layer high up in the atmosphere acts as our protective shield against harmful UV rays, its counterpart in the lower atmosphere is a dangerous pollutant. This dual nature of ozone makes it a complex issue to tackle.
Historical Perspective
The issue of ozone pollution is not new. In 1943, residents of Los Angeles mistook an ozone smog for a poison gas attack, highlighting the severity of the problem. Back then, traffic and industry were the primary culprits. Today, the sources have diversified, with pesticides, coatings, and personal care products joining the list. This evolution in pollution sources underscores the need for a comprehensive approach to tackle ozone.
Health and Environmental Impact
Ozone's impact on health and the environment is profound. Short-term exposure can lead to respiratory issues, throat irritations, and exacerbate conditions like asthma. It doesn't stop there; ozone also damages vegetation, causing leaf drop and browning. In 2024, a significant portion of Europe's agricultural land, nearly half a million square kilometers, was exposed to ozone levels exceeding EU targets, posing a threat to both human health and food production.

A Super Pollutant
Ozone in the lower atmosphere is classified as a "super pollutant." Reducing its presence can have a dual benefit: improving our health and addressing the climate crisis. This interconnection between environmental and health issues underscores the importance of holistic environmental policies.
The Way Forward
As Laurence Rouil, director of the EU's Copernicus Atmosphere Monitoring Service, emphasizes, ozone remains a challenging global issue. Coordinated efforts at international, national, and even local levels are necessary to mitigate its impact. Additionally, climate change, with its heatwaves and wildfires, exacerbates the problem by releasing ozone precursors. International commitments like the Global Methane Pledge offer hope, but as Rouil notes, the journey towards a cleaner, healthier environment is a long one.
